
In Kerbal Space Program, take charge of the space program for the alien race known as the Kerbals. You have access to an array of parts to assemble fully-functional spacecraft that flies (or doesn’t) based on realistic aerodynamic and orbital physics.

Goated space game. Canon event: pressing the space bar and the rocket doesn't liftoff at all even though all boosters are going. (and Jebidiah being lost forever and ever) :D Installing mods (using CKAN, there's no way in hell I'd want to find and install 50 million dependecies manually) makes the game so much crazier and improves the graphics so much. Using just a few visual enhancement mods, it looks so much nicer and doesn't tank the performance when I run it on my laptop 💀. But very few mods can be used and it can make the experience so much better such as Deferred Rendering, Firefly, RealPlume, etc. There is a huge learning curve to figuring out what parts a basic spaceship needs and how to set the stages (it counts down, not up) properly. Also sometimes there's issues with fuel leaking from one tank to another and I'm not sure why that happens?? The tutorials in the game give a really basic overview to be able to get a spaceship into space and back down to the surface *with that specific setup*. Anything more than that requires tutorials from YouTube (there are literally thousands) and **a lot** of trial and error. The Breaking Grounds DLC is very useful in making more things such as space stations (along with mods that add even more space station parts and features). The other DLC isn't as useful unless you're really into history (which I wasn't) but I'd suggest buying it during a sale instead of full-price. Overall the game is awesome and please never buy KSP 2.
